Seasons (2021), written by Hannah Pang and illustrated by Clover Robin, follows the changes that occur in six different landscapes around the world throughout the year. The book takes readers on a journey through the Arctic tundra, African plains, Australian creeks, and other environments, showing how each location transforms with the seasons. Pages are designed to reveal differences as readers turn them, allowing them to observe shifts in weather, plant growth, and animal activity from spring to winter. In each setting, animals appear, plants grow and fade, and the environment responds to the changing climate. The narrative focuses on the cyclical patterns of nature, highlighting how landscapes evolve over time. By moving from one location to another, the story shows the diversity of seasonal changes in different parts of the world.
